Construction process

When assembling a frame-type structure, the material is shipped to a site prepared by the client. No further customer participation is required, and all work is performed by Gradodel employees in the following order:

  • foundation installation;
  • assembling a frame from boards of natural moisture;
  • construction of the roof and final finishing of the building;
  • insulation of walls with panels 100 or 150 mm thick;
  • cladding of external and internal surfaces;
  • laying rough and finishing floors with insulation.

    What was done

    Project: The project of our company Inkerman was changed taking into account the wishes of the Customer’s family, the house was planted on the site, taking into account the existing situation on the site and the relief
    foundation: based on geology and the architect’s calculations, the house was built on a reinforced pile-grillage foundation.
    ceilings: wooden on wooden beams, in places of large spans installation of LVL beams. The basement floor is insulated with 200mm basalt insulation; interfloor ceiling with 150mm sound insulation.
    box: box: walls made of expanded clay concrete blocks, masonry with mortar. Windows have been installed.
    roofing: installation of metal tiles.
    external finishing: the facade is insulated with 100 mm basalt facade slabs, the facades are covered with facing bricks; The color scheme was proposed by the architect and agreed with the Customer.

    What was done

    Project: the project of a European company was taken as a basis and was adapted to the site and the wishes of the Customer’s family; a terrace and patio were proposed, taking into account the cardinal directions on the Customer’s site.
    foundation: based on geology and the architect’s calculations, the house was built on a pile-and-grid foundation.
    ceilings: basement - reinforced concrete monolithic; interfloor - wooden on beams with a 150 mm sound insulation device.
    box: walls made of aerated concrete blocks, masonry with masonry glue. Windows are made to order with one-sided lamination, installation on site.
    roof: metal tiles.
    Exterior finishing: the walls are insulated with basalt facade insulation and plastered. Based on the visualization, facade panels under the Tolento stone were added. The enclosing elements of the terrace and balcony are made of wood, made locally, based on technical specifications visualization, and painted. The roof overhangs are lined with soffits matching the color of the roof.

Layout options




In small buildings, rooms are combined into a common space. The living room, kitchen, and dining room can occupy one room. Boundaries between spaces are made using partitions or design techniques. For visual zoning, color, different materials, lighting and other methods are used.

House designs take into account all the nuances; they try to protect personal space from strangers, so they choose the most remote room for the bedroom. All utility rooms have minimum dimensions. The number of corridors is reduced so that the saved squares are left for living space. The bathroom is placed so that it has a common riser with the kitchen.

Veranda options





To achieve the illusion of large space, wide windows are used. They will allow the sun's rays to penetrate into the home and fill the rooms with light. It is better to make the living room isolated to increase the comfort in the house.

Many property owners build a terrace, this helps to enlarge the kitchen. It is used as a dining room in the summer. To save space, the bathroom can be combined.
